Just reading what you guys are saying about building new rigs for FSX, I built my own aswell with i7 extreme processor and good graphics cards etc and I was quite shocked at how little improvement there was. After reading lots of forums I realised that FSX works on an old architecture which needs all the right tweaks and settings in order to get any decent performance. After lots of tweaking and frustration I managed to get my PMDG 747 to run at a good FPS and I hope the same goes for the NGX when it is released :D. With all of the time spent developing even better and more complex aircraft by the good guys at PMDG, I just wish FSX was as modern to help them along!
